Course details
Blockchain Fundamentals for Sports Licensing: Introduction to blockchain technology, its applications, and the sports licensing industry. •
Smart Contracts in Sports Licensing: Understanding the role of smart contracts in automating licensing agreements, royalty payments, and other intellectual property transactions. •
Tokenization in Sports: Exploring the concept of tokenization, its benefits, and its application in sports licensing, including the use of tokens for licensing, sponsorship, and fan engagement. •
Blockchain-based Identity Verification: The importance of identity verification in sports licensing, and how blockchain technology can be used to create secure and transparent identity verification systems. •
Intellectual Property Management: Understanding the role of blockchain in managing intellectual property rights, including copyright, trademark, and patent protection. •
Sports Data Management: The use of blockchain technology in managing sports data, including player and team performance data, match results, and other relevant data. •
Blockchain-based Supply Chain Management: The application of blockchain technology in managing sports supply chains, including the tracking of equipment, merchandise, and other products. •
Regulatory Frameworks for Blockchain in Sports: An overview of the regulatory frameworks governing the use of blockchain technology in sports licensing, including laws, regulations, and industry standards. •
Blockchain for Fan Engagement: Exploring the use of blockchain technology in enhancing fan engagement, including the creation of fan tokens, loyalty programs, and other innovative applications. •
Case Studies in Blockchain for Sports Licensing: Real-world examples of blockchain technology being used in sports licensing, including success stories, challenges, and lessons learned.
Career path
| **Blockchain Developer** | **Sports Data Analyst** | **Digital Marketing Specialist** | **Sports Licensing Manager** | **Blockchain Consultant** |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| A blockchain developer designs and implements blockchain solutions for sports licensing, ensuring secure and transparent data management. With expertise in smart contracts and blockchain platforms, they can create customized solutions for sports teams and leagues. | A sports data analyst collects, analyzes, and interprets data related to sports teams, players, and games. They use data visualization tools and statistical techniques to provide insights that inform business decisions and improve fan engagement. | A digital marketing specialist creates and implements online marketing campaigns for sports teams and leagues. They use social media, email marketing, and search engine optimization to reach fans and promote sports-related products and services. | A sports licensing manager oversees the licensing of sports teams' intellectual property, including logos, trademarks, and copyrights. They negotiate licensing agreements with brands and ensure compliance with licensing regulations. | A blockchain consultant helps sports organizations implement blockchain solutions for licensing, ticketing, and fan engagement. They assess the organization's current systems and provide recommendations for blockchain-based solutions. |
